传统的本地存储方式不仅面临扩容难、维护成本高的问题,还难以满足跨地域、多用户高效协作的需求
因此,构建一个基于VMware的云图库解决方案,成为了众多企业优化数据管理、提升工作效率的不二之选
本文将深入探讨如何利用VMware技术搭建一个高效、安全、可扩展的云图库系统,为企业的数字化转型之路铺设坚实的基石
一、引言:云图库的重要性与挑战 随着社交媒体、电子商务、医学影像等领域的快速发展,图片和视频已成为企业数据的重要组成部分
这些图像数据不仅占用空间大,而且需要频繁访问、编辑和分享
传统的图库管理系统往往局限于单一服务器或局域网内,难以应对大规模数据增长和远程访问的需求
云图库的出现,通过云端存储和分发,有效解决了这些问题,实现了数据的高效管理和灵活访问
然而,构建云图库并非易事,它要求系统具备高度的可靠性、安全性、可扩展性和易用性
VMware作为全球领先的虚拟化解决方案提供商,凭借其强大的虚拟化技术和云计算平台,为企业搭建云图库提供了强有力的技术支撑
二、VMware云图库构建基础 1. 虚拟化技术: VMware的核心竞争力在于其虚拟化技术,包括服务器虚拟化(vSphere)、存储虚拟化(VSAN)和网络虚拟化(NSX)
这些技术使得企业能够将物理硬件资源抽象为逻辑资源池,实现资源的动态分配和优化利用
在云图库建设中,服务器虚拟化能够支持多租户环境,确保每个用户或项目拥有独立的计算资源;存储虚拟化则能提供高性能、低延迟的存储解决方案,满足图像数据的高I/O需求
2. 云计算平台: VMware vCloud Suite或VMware Cloud Foundation作为云基础设施的核心,为企业提供了一个完整的混合云和私有云解决方案
这些平台支持从单一应用到复杂的多层应用的部署,能够轻松扩展云图库的服务能力,同时保持对资源的精细控制和成本效益
3. 容器化与微服务架构: 对于云图库中的特定功能,如图像处理、元数据管理等,采用容器化(如Docker)和微服务架构可以提高系统的灵活性和可扩展性
VMware的Tanzu容器服务为容器化应用提供了从开发到生产的全生命周期管理,确保了云图库服务的快速迭代和稳定运行
三、构建步骤与实施策略 1. 需求分析与规划: 首先,明确云图库的使用场景、用户数量、数据类型和容量需求等,以此为基础制定详细的架构设计和资源规划
考虑数据的安全性、备份策略、访问控制等关键因素
2. 基础架构搭建: -计算资源: 利用VMware vSphere创建虚拟机集群,根据需求配置CPU、内存等资源
-存储配置: 部署VMware VSAN或集成第三方存储解决方案,构建高可用性和可扩展性的存储池
-网络设计: 使用VMware NSX进行网络虚拟化,实现安全隔离、负载均衡和流量管理
3. 云平台部署: - 选择vCloud Suite或Cloud Foundation作为云平台,配置云管理器(vCloud Director)或服务目录,实现资源的自助式服务和统一管理
- 根据需要部署IaaS(基础设施即服务)、PaaS(平台即服务)或SaaS(软件即服务)层,为云图库提供底层支持
4. 应用与服务部署: - 部署云图库的核心应用,如图像存储管理系统、元数据数据库、访问控制服务等
- 采用容器化技术部署图像处理、分析算法等微服务,提高系统响应速度和可扩展性
- 集成身份验证、数据加密、审计日志等安全措施,确保数据的安全性和合规性
5. 测试与优化: - 进行全面的性能测试,包括吞吐量、响应时间、并发用户数等,确保系统满足设计要求
- 根据测试结果调整资源配置、优化代码和算法,提升系统性能和用户体验
6. 上线与运维: - 制定详细的运维计划,包括日常监控、备份恢复、故障排查等
- 利用VMware的运维管理工具(如vRealize Operations)实现自动化运维,降低运维成本,提高运维效率
四、安全与合规性考量 在构建云图库时,安全性和合规性是不可忽视的重要方面
VMware提供了一系列安全解决方案,如vShield(现为NSX的一部分)、vSphere Data Protection等,帮助企业构建多层次的安全防护体系
同时,遵循GDPR、HIPAA等国际数据保护法规,实施数据加密、访问控制、审计追踪等措施,确保数据在传输、存储和处理过程中的安全性和合规性
五、结论与展望 通过VMware搭建的云图库系统,企业不仅能够实现图片和视频数据的高效存储和管理,还能促进跨地域、多用户之间的无缝协作,显著提升工作效率和创新能力
随着技术的不断进步,如AI辅助的图像识别、智能存储优化等功能的集成,云图库将更加智能化、自动化,为企业数字化转型提供更加全面和强大的支持
总之,VMware作为虚拟化与云计算领域的领导者,为企业构建高效、安全、可扩展的云图库提供了强大的技术平台和丰富的解决方案
未来,随着技术的持续演进,基于VMware的云图库系统将成为更多企业实现数据驱动增长、加速数字化转型的重要基石